Translation commentary on 2 Chronicles 30:23

Then the whole assembly agreed to keep the feast for another seven days means all the Israelites agreed to continue the Passover celebration for an additional period of seven days. For those who had come from other areas outside the city, this meant remaining in Jerusalem for another week. For this reason New Century Version says “Then all the people agreed to stay seven more days.” This clause is literally “And the whole assembly agreed to do another seven days.” Revised Standard Version has added the words the feast as the sense requires. For keep the feast, see the comments on verses 1-3.

So they kept it for another seven days with gladness: New Century Version says “so they celebrated with joy for seven more days.”
